The document outlines a training process with 4 main steps: 1) Assess training needs to identify skills needed and performance gaps. 2) Develop a training plan by defining objectives, delivery methods, and evaluation. 3) Evaluate the training by assessing materials, effectiveness, and outcomes. 4) Deliver the training by selecting participants and maintaining records.
